I have a gen3 and stock for stock they run right with a stock 99gst and will slowly pull on a gsx. The v6's don't respond as well to mods. But overall they are a much nicer car. I've owned 5 or so actual dsm's btw. The v6's with a 6g75 swap and supporting mods roll out pretty nicely. And now there's a 3.7 awd swap gen3 and a couple of others running around. But sadly stock they are a very high 14 second car if its a 5spd coupe, don't discount the newer ones it always takes a while for them to trickle down. Also the 4 cylinder ones can use a good amount of EVO parts and respond nicely to those parts.
